Background:  Schmallenberg virus (SBV) is a novel Orthobunyavirus that has been associated with disease in ruminants (cattle, sheep and goats) in Europe. It causes transient clinical symptoms in adult cattle and congenital malformation in newborn ruminants. Schmallenberg virus is part of the Simbu serogroup of the Bunyaviridae family, genus Orthobunyavirus. The virus is transmitted via insect vectors, mainly midges.

Description:  ViroReal® Kit Schmallenberg Virus is a real-time PCR for the qualitative detection of the RNA of the nucleocapsid protein gene of Schmallenberg virus (SBV). Our carefully designed primers and probes ensure the highest sensitivity and specificity. The kit consists of an assay mix for the detection of the pathogen as well as a positive control and an internal positive control (IPC) system. To minimize PCR cross-contamination, the included reaction mix contains dUTP and uracil-N glycosylase (UNG).

Frequently Asked Questions:

The test targets the nucleocapsid (N) gene of SBV RNA, detected via fluorescence in the FAM channel.
The test may detect other Simbu serogroup viruses like Shamonda, Sathuperi, and Douglas virus, due to sequence similarities.
The IPC-Target RNA is added to the lysis buffer before RNA extraction to validate both the extraction and amplification steps.
Validated systems include ABI 7500, LightCycler 480 II, Mx3005P, QuantStudio 5/6/7, MIC, qTOWER3G, and cobas z 480.
Use separate workspaces for RNA extraction and amplification, use RNase-free materials, and pipette the positive control last.
